Expert Insights: Maintaining a Hail-Proof Roof

Tip 1:

Always seek a professional roof inspection after a hail event. Trained experts can spot the subtleties of damage that untrained eyes might miss, ensuring your family stays safe and you maintain your roof’s warranty.

Tip 2:

Familiarize yourself with your homeowner’s insurance policy regarding hail damage. Understanding what is covered and the process for filing a claim can save you time and stress when dealing with unexpected repairs.

Tip 3:

Consider the materials used for your roof repairs carefully. Some materials may be more resistant to hail damage, and upgrading could be a cost-saving move in the long run by reducing the frequency and extent of future repairs.

Tip 4:

Keep your roof well-maintained year-round. Regular maintenance like cleaning gutters, trimming overhanging branches, and replacing worn shingles can minimize the risk and impact of hail damage.

Tip 5:

Understand when DIY is appropriate and when it’s not. Small, superficial repairs might be within your ability, but structural damage is best left to professionals who can ensure the integrity and safety of your roof.

Expert Answers to Your Roof Repair Queries

Can I inspect my roof for hail damage myself, or should I hire a professional?

Assessing hail damage can be tricky and risky without the right skills and equipment. It’s advisable to hire a professional roofer who can perform a safe and comprehensive inspection to identify all damage.

What are the signs that my roof has been damaged by hail?

Signs of hail damage include dents on shingles, loss of granules, cracked or broken tiles, and damage to vents or gutters, which may compromise your roof’s integrity.

How long do I have after a hail storm to file a claim with my insurance company?

Insurance policies vary, but most require claims to be filed within a year of a hail event; however, the sooner you file, the better, to avoid any complications.

What is the average cost of repairing a hail-damaged roof?

The cost to repair a hail-damaged roof varies widely depending on the extent of the damage and the type of repairs needed, ranging from a few hundred to several thousand dollars.

How can I maintain my roof to minimize damage from future hail storms?

Regular inspections and maintenance, including clearing debris, repairing minor damages promptly, and ensuring proper attic ventilation, can strengthen your roof’s resistance to hail.
